Transaction 2e6f6009c62281f91af2aea5b7810802688ec973ebc53907744427c880684d13

1 Input
1 Outputs
  • 2e6f6009c62281f91af2aea5b7810802688ec973ebc53907744427c880684d13:0
  • value  20638
    address  3K1rpJHZ7hbg1UCq911nU8fJmbuogK46Sr